小编Jup*_*869的帖子

UITableView一次只能选中一行

你认为这很容易.使用此代码,我可以检查表中的多行,但我想要的是一次只检查一行.如果用户选择不同的行,那么我希望旧行只是自动取消选中.不知道该怎么做.这是我的代码:

- (void)tableView:(UITableView *)tableView didSelectRowAtIndexPath:(NSIndexPath *)indexPath
{

[tableView deselectRowAtIndexPath:indexPath animated:YES];


UITableViewCell *theCell = [tableView cellForRowAtIndexPath:indexPath];

if (theCell.accessoryType == UITableViewCellAccessoryNone) {
    theCell.accessoryType = UITableViewCellAccessoryCheckmark;
    }

    else if (theCell.accessoryType == UITableViewCellAccessoryCheckmark) {
    theCell.accessoryType = UITableViewCellAccessoryNone;
    }
}
Run Code Online (Sandbox Code Playgroud)

感谢您提供的任何帮助!

xcode ios4 ios xcode4 ios5

18
推荐指数
6
解决办法
5万
查看次数

为什么我只能查看Storyboard的源而不是Interface Builder?

我正在使用Xcode并对我的故事板进行更改......没问题.现在,我获得了故事板的源代码,但没有获得故事板图像!

当我右键单击storyboard文件时,我没有看到"Interface Builder - IOS Storyboard"作为选项.

有人发生过这种情况吗?

xcode storyboard ios5 uistoryboard

11
推荐指数
1
解决办法
1万
查看次数

Xcode 5.1和模拟器使用错误

我注意到,自升级到Xcode 5.1后,在尝试构建/运行时会随机弹出"正在使用的模拟器"错误.有时没有任何事情发生,有时我得到错误.

即使没有应用程序正在运行,或者模拟器根本没有运行,我仍然会遇到错误,该错误一直持续到我重新启动Xcode.

我怎样才能解决这个问题?

在此输入图像描述

xcode ios-simulator xcode5

9
推荐指数
1
解决办法
3730
查看次数

我可以在重复的UILocalNotification中更改消息吗?

我有一个UILocalNotification,每小时重复一次,我想在重复时更改消息,使其不同,或在3条消息之间轮换.

有谁知道这样做的方法?

此外,似乎我不能每分钟,每小时,每天等自定义我重复的本地通知.我想要的是每15分钟一次通知.我怀疑不能这样做......除非你知道一种方法吗?

非常感谢您提供的帮助.

xcode ios uilocalnotification ios5 xcode4.2

5
推荐指数
1
解决办法
1578
查看次数